Calcium carbide is a crucial compound in various industrial applications, playing a vital role in the production of acetylene gas and other chemical processes. But what exactly is the formula of calcium carbide? Its chemical formula is CaC2, indicating that each molecule consists of one calcium atom bonded to two carbon atoms. Why is the formula of calcium carbide so important? This compound is primarily utilized in the manufacturing of acetylene, a gas that is widely used in welding and cutting metals. The ability to produce acetylene from calcium carbide is a significant factor in its demand across various sectors, from construction to automotive industries. In addition to producing acetylene, the formula of calcium carbide is significant in the production of various chemicals. It can react with water to generate acetylene gas and calcium hydroxide. In the industrial sector, calcium carbide is primarily used for generating acetylene gas, which is then utilized in processes such as oxy-acetylene welding. This welding technique is favored for its ability to produce very high temperatures, allowing for the effective fusing of metals. Moreover, calcium carbide is also used in the agricultural sector for accelerating the ripening of fruits. Farmers apply it in controlled amounts to hasten the ripening process, ensuring that crops reach the market in optimal conditions.
